World War II re-enactment

World War II Days

This info from their website:

The largest World War II era re-enactment in the United States with over 1,000 uniformed
re-enactors from 40 states representing soldiers from the United States, Great Britain, France, Poland, Ukraine, Russia, Japan, Italy and Germany along with 70 to 80 vintage tanks, halftracks and other 1940s era military vehicles!

One Day Admission Cost (2 day passes also available)
$12 adults; $6 for children (3 to 17); and free for World War II veterans and Museum Members

Parking
Parking is free. Plenty of handicap parking is available. We also have roving multi-person golf carts dedicated to shuttling visitors who need assistance.

Potter coming to Mount Prospect

David Engesath, of Master Potter Ministries
Where: Bible Baptist Church, 123 Busse S. Road, Mt. Prospect
When: September 5-9 with services at 7:00 p.m. each night.
David is a Master Potter that brings the potter’s house to churches and visually explains the 8 stage process of forming clay.  He forms clay vessels on the potter’s wheel while preaching .This parallels the 8 stage sanctification process of the believer found in II Peter 1:5-7.  Understanding this process will encourage Christians to yield, surrender and serve.  This is for both adults and children.

Speech and Debate Club in Warrenville

Received via email:

On August 27 from 7-9 p.m. there will be an information/registration meeting for all those interested in the Ignite NCFCA speech and debate club.  Prospective students ages 12-18 and their parents and siblings are welcome.

The meeting will take place at the same facility at which we’ll be meeting regularly—Grace Church of DuPage, located at 27W344 Galusha Ave., Warrenville, IL 60555.

Come see our students showcase excerpts from some of their speeches from last year’s competitive season and see a short explanation and example of team policy debate and Lincoln-Douglas debate.  Meet the board members and hear about our new coaches.  We’ll give you a brief description of what we expect from students and answer any questions you might have.

Registration forms will be available at the meeting.  Questions, please contact Jen Yonke at jen42@yonke.org.

Regular meetings will begin September 10th.  Extemporaneous speaking will meet between 4:15-5:00; speech will meet between 5:00-6:30; devotion and announcements at 6:30 after which speech students are free to leave or are welcome to remain for a potluck dinner until 7:15; debate will meet between 7:15-9:15.
